THE
TASTY BUST
Director: Stephan Elliot
Stephan
Elliot (Priscilla, Queen of the Desert) is to direct this
comedy drama based on real events. At the height of the '90s
club scene, a notorious night spot in Melbourne was raided
by the police and 463 revellers were strip searched on the
spot, giving rise to one of the most extraordinary law suits
ever. A co-production with Storm Productions Australia.

A
FEW LITTLE LIES
Writer: Sue Welfare
'There
are lies, damned lies and those few lies we all tell to make
our lives run smoothly...' Set against the back drop of political
intrigue in a countryside town, A FEW LITTLE LIES is a wry
exploration of mature love, envy and the nature of fame -
but most of all the wealth of lies we all tell and the far
reaching consequences of being found out. Based on the best-selling
book by Sue Welfare published by HarperCollins.

R.I.S.C.
Writer: Tony McNabb
High
concept thriller for the post 9/11 world where international
security against acts of terror and violence has suddenly
become big business. Frustrated ex-soldier, Lt-Colonel Patrick
Ross, fed up with his new safe city job, takes the initiative
and sets up R.I.S.C. (Ross International Security Consultancy)
in Northern Ireland, pulling together a crack team of highly
trained ex-military professionals. Written by Tony McNabb,
RISC is gripping, timely and commercial.

THE
FLAXBOROUGH CHRONICLES
(Drama Series)
Writer: TBC
Based
on the classic murder mystery novels of Colin Watson, THE
FLAXBORIUGH CHRONICLES is set in a quiet market town in the
East of England whose outward respectability masks a seething
mass of greed, crime and vice. Members of the Conservative
and Country Clubs, the doctors, solicitors, opticians, undertakers,
town councillors or magistrates: all in their way hypocrites,
indulging in secret lechery or practical jokes.... or murder.
This contemporary returnable series is aimed squarely at a
family audience and pitched to occupy a quality prime-time
slot.

ROBERT
MILLER (working title)
(Drama Series)
"For
a long time, my story has been pursued by journalists and
now, with a book in the pipeline that has the enthusastic
backing of Krays investigator, Leonard "Nipper"
Read, this is the perfect opportunity to bring out a television
drama".
The extraordinary life and career of former Detective Inspector
Robert Miller, who played a pivotal role in such high profile
cases as The Guildford Four and the Jeremy Bamber murders,
serves as the inspiration for this totally fresh, unique crime
drama series.
